Wire Mesh Deployments: From Construction to Agriculture
Wire mesh is a versatile material with a wide range of applications across various industries. In construction, it's utilized for reinforcing concrete structures, creating secure fencing and barriers, and providing support for scaffolding and formwork. Agriculture reaps the rewards wire mesh for constructing animal enclosures, retaining livestock, and protecting crops from pests and damage.
Furthermore, wire mesh finds applications in separation systems, industrial processes, and even creative projects. Its durability, flexibility, and affordability make it a popular choice for both small-scale and large-scale endeavors.
